AOpen has announced the first Small Form Factor (SFF) PCs based on the i855GME chipset for the Intel Pentium-M.

The release of EY855-II XC Cube follows
AOpen's release of the world's first desktop motherboard based on Socket 479
Intel Pentium M CPU, the i855GMEm-LFS in late November. The new 855 Pentium M
product fuses unmatched computing performance, ultra silence and low power
consumption expected from high-end laptop with a sleek, classic desktop worthy
of any user.

The AOpen EY855-II XC Cube supports Pentium M processors up to 2.0GHz,
with a 400-533MHz FSB and 2GB of DDR333 memory. The Pentium M processor
consumes only 40 watts, unlike its predecessor the Intel LGA775 Pentium 4
which consumed roughly 160 watts. The new chip design generates less heat and
needs much less cooling, resulting in quieter operation -- a feature highly
advantageous to SFF PCs.

The EY855-II XC Cube is equipped with a high-quality ultra silent CPU
cooler which eliminates annoying cooler noise. The average speed of the
equipped cooler is roughly 2000rpm, emitting a mere 22~24 dB, a 40 percent
reduction in noise level compared to a P4 processor running at 37 dB. The
product also supports a full range of expansion interfaces including USB2.0
ports, IEEE1394 connectors, AGP 4X graphics slot and PCI slot onboard,
offering users flexible scalability for future upgrades.

The AOpen EY855-II XC Cube is available through AOpen Authorized Resellers
throughout North America starting at approximately $320.00.
